US buyout group Carlyle has abandoned plans to sell Addison Lee after offers for the British cab service fell short of its price expectations. –FT

There's a reason why the latter company has a valuation of $18 billion USD, and the former, have received a disappointing round of offers.

That reason is technology.

One merely replicates (without all the regulation and restrictions that adds costs) the current taxi business in a leaner fashion, while the other is a fully fledged technology company specialising in the taxi industry.

Uber has the potential of replicating their supply-and-demand, provisioning systems (that is currently being used for the taxi industry) and expanding it to other sectors.
